The Capital Chronicles: Nashville’s Journey

Nashville became the capital of Tennessee in 1843, succeeding Knoxville and Murfreesboro as the seat of government. But why Nashville? Well, it wasn’t just about the music scene back then. The city was chosen for its central location and accessibility via the Cumberland River. Imagine a bustling hub of politics and commerce, with the sweet sounds of fiddles and banjos echoing through the streets. 🚢🎶


Today, Nashville isn’t just the capital; it’s a cultural powerhouse. From the Tennessee State Capitol building to the Country Music Hall of Fame, every corner tells a story of American heritage and modern innovation. More Than Just a Capital: Nashville’s Cultural Impact

While Nashville may be the capital, it’s also known as "Music City." This nickname isn’t just for show; it’s a testament to the city’s rich musical history and ongoing contributions to the arts. From honky-tonks on Broadway to world-class symphonies, Nashville’s music scene is unparalleled. And let’s not forget the culinary delights – hot chicken, anyone? 🍗🎶


But Nashville’s influence extends beyond music and food. It’s a hub for education, healthcare, and business, making it one of the fastest-growing cities in the U.S. So, whether you’re a die-hard country fan or just looking for a slice of Americana, Nashville has something for everyone. 📈🎉
